Cloudflare Pages是Cloudflare推出的一个JAMstack平台,主要供前端开发人员快速部署网站及协作,目前正处于公测阶段;Unlock-Music是Github上的一个开源项目,可以在浏览器中解锁加密的音乐文件,项目地址为:https://github.com/ix64/unlock-music。
Fork Unlock-Music
打开Unlock-Music的项目地址,点击右上角的“Fork”,将Unlock-Music代码克隆到你Github的代码仓库。
部署Unlock-Music
- 登录Cloudflare,点击右侧的“网页“
- 点击”创建项目“,链接自己的Github账户然后选中”unlock-music“,开始设置
- 设置构建
- 项目名称:会自动生成”项目名称.pages.dev“二级域名,如果项目名称被占用则会自动生成”项目名称-***.pages.dev“二级域名。
- 构建命令:
npm run build
- 构建输出目录:
dist
- 设置完成后,点击”保存并部署“然后等就可以
”2处“状态为”成功“即部署成功,”1处“为本次构建自动生成的网站地址。
其它
Cloudflare Pages可以绑定自己的域名,点击项目的”自定义域“按提示添加、绑定即可。